Thursday, August 21, 2014

ข้อมูลเปรียบเทียบเชิงเทคนิคของบอร์ด Raspberry Pi Model B and B+ with BeagleBone Black Rev.B and Rev.C

BeagleBone Black Rev.B
BeagleBone Black Rev.C
BeagleBone Black Rev.B and Rev.C
     ถ้าพูดถึงบอร์ด BeagleBone Black ก็จะทำให้นึกถึงบอร์ดอเนกประสงค์ ที่สามารถใช้งานได้อย่างหลากหลาย โดยบอร์ดตัวนี้จะใช้เป็นชิป cpu ตระกูล ARM Cortex A8 ซึ่งเป็น Cpu ที่นิยมใช้ในสมาร์ทโฟนในปัจจุบันอย่างแพร่หลาย ตัวบอร์ดนั้นถือว่าพร้อมใช้งานได้เลย เนื่องจากตัวบอร์ดมีระบบปฏิบัติการที่ลงมาให้พร้อมใช้งานได้เลย เพียงแค่เสียบไฟเลี้ยงให้บอร์ด ไม่จำเป็นต้องลงระบบปฏิบัติการอะไรเพิ่ม สำหรับ BeagleBone Black Rev.B นั้นเดิมที่จะลงระบบ Linux OS มาให้จากโรงงาน โดยติดตั้ง Angstrom แต่สำหรับ Rev.C นั้นได้เปลี่ยนมาเป็น Debian แทน เนื่องจากการใช้งานและการเรียนรู้นั้นทำได้รวดเร็วและง่ายดายมากขึ้น เพราะ debian นั้น  User - friendly เหมาะกับการใช้งานทั่วไปมากกว่า Angstrom     นอกจากความต่างเรื่องระบบปฏิบัติการที่ลงมาให้จากโรงงาน แน่นอนว่า Rev.C เป็นรุ่นล่าสุด ดังนั้นสิ่งที่ต่างอย่างเห็นได้ชัดเจนก็คือ ความสามารถในการประมวลผล ซึ่งใน Rev.C นั้นได้เพิ่มขนาดหน่วยความจำแฟรชบนบอร์ดจาก 2GB เป็น 4GB เพื่อตอบสนองให้ผู้ใช้มีพื้นที่เหลือจากการลง OS เพื่อใช้งานได้มากขึ้นและยังเพิ่มให้การทำงานรวดเร็วมากยิ่งขึ้น  สำหรับงานที่ใช้บอร์ด  BeagleBone Black ก็มีอย่างมากมาย เนื่องจาก I/O port ที่มีมาให้ก็สามารถทำให้เราต่ออุปกรณ์ต่างๆได้มากมาย เช่น การควบคุมมอเตอร์ การวัดอุณหภูมิ ใช้งานกล้องวีดีโอ เป็นต้น

BeagleBone Black Rev.B Specification
  • Processor: Sitara AM3359AZCZ100 1GHz, 2000 MIPS
  • Graphics Engine: SGX530 3D, 20M Polygons/S
  • SDRAM Memory: 512MB DDR3L 606MHZ
  • Onboard Flash: 2GB, 8bit Embedded MMC
  • PMIC: TPS65217C PMIC regulator and one additional LDO.
  • Debug Support: Optional Onboard 20-pin CTI JTAG, Serial Header
  • Power Source: miniUSB USB or DC Jack, 5VDC External Via Expansion Header
  • PCB 3.4” x 2.1” 6 layers
  • 88.98mm / 3.5" x 54.63mm / 2.1" x 18.84mm / 0.7"
  • Indicators 1-Power, 2-Ethernet, 4-User Controllable LEDs
  • HiSpeed USB 2.0 Client Port: Access to USB0, Client mode via miniUSB
  • HiSpeed USB 2.0 Host Port Access to USB1, Type A Socket, 500mA LS/FS/HS
  • Serial Port UART0 access via 6 pin 3.3V TTL Header. Header is populated
  • Ethernet 10/100, RJ45
  • SD/MMC Connector microSD , 3.3V
  • User Input: Reset Button, Boot Button, Power Button
  • Video Out: 16b HDMI, 1280x1024 (MAX), 1024x768,1280x720,1440x900 w/EDID Support
  • Audio Via HDMI Interface, Stereo
  • Expansion Connectors:
    • Power 5V, 3.3V , VDD_ADC(1.8V)
    • 3.3V I/O on all signals
    • McASP0, SPI1, I2C, GPIO(65), LCD, GPMC, MMC1, MMC2, 7 AIN(1.8V MAX), 4 Timers, 3 Serial Ports, CAN0, EHRPWM(0,2),XDMA Interrupt, Power button, Expansion Board ID (Up to 4 can be stacked)
  • Weight 1.4 oz (39.80 grams)
ที่มา http://www.adafruit.com/products/1876

BeagleBone Black Rev.C Specification
  • Processor: Sitara AM3358BZCZ100 1GHz, 2000 MIPS
  • Graphics Engine: SGX530 3D, 20M Polygons/S
  • SDRAM Memory: 512MB DDR3L 606MHZ
  • Onboard Flash: 4GB, 8bit Embedded MMC
  • PMIC: TPS65217C PMIC regulator and one additional LDO.
  • Debug Support: Optional Onboard 20-pin CTI JTAG, Serial Header
  • Power Source: miniUSB USB or DC Jack, 5VDC External Via Expansion Header
  • PCB: 86.44mm x 54.54mm / 3.4” x 2.15” 6 layers
  • 88.98mm x 54.54mm x 15.41mm / 3.5" x 2.15" x 0.6"
  • Indicators 1-Power, 2-Ethernet, 4-User Controllable LEDs
  • HiSpeed USB 2.0 Client Port: Access to USB0, Client mode via miniUSB
  • HiSpeed USB 2.0 Host Port Access to USB1, Type A Socket, 500mA LS/FS/HS
  • Serial Port UART0 access via 6 pin 3.3V TTL Header. Header is populated
  • Ethernet 10/100, RJ45
  • SD/MMC Connector microSD , 3.3V
  • User Input: Reset Button, Boot Button, Power Button
  • Video Out: 16b HDMI, 1280x1024 (MAX), 1024x768,1280x720,1440x900 w/EDID Support
  • Audio Via HDMI Interface, Stereo
  • Expansion Connectors:
    • Power 5V, 3.3V , VDD_ADC(1.8V)
    • 3.3V I/O on all signals
    • McASP0, SPI1, I2C, GPIO(65), LCD, GPMC, MMC1, MMC2, 7 AIN(1.8V MAX), 4 Timers, 3 Serial Ports, CAN0, EHRPWM(0,2),XDMA Interrupt, Power button, Expansion Board ID (Up to 4 can be stacked)
  • Weight 40.55g / 1.43oz
 ที่มา http://www.adafruit.com/products/1278






Raspbery Pi Model B
Raspbery Pi Model B+

Raspbery Pi Model B and Raspbery Pi Model B+
     Raspberry Pi ก็คือคอมพิวเตอร์ขนาดจิ๋ว มีแต่สิ่งที่จำเป็นเพื่อการประมวลผล ตัวบอร์ดใช้ชิป SoC ของ Broadcom BCM2835 ซึ่งบรรจุ ARM1176JZFS (ARM11 family, ARMv6 instruction set) ทำงานที่ความถี่สัญญาณนาฬิกา 700Mhz DRAM ขนาด 256 MiB ซึ่งถ้าเป็น Microcontroller ทั่วๆ ไป อาจมี RAM น้อยกว่านี้ (เป็น SRAM เพราะไม่มี MMU) งานบางอย่างอาจต้องใช้หน่วยความจำเยอะ เช่น งานประมวลผลภาพ Raspberry Pi จึงมีความเหมาะสม
     Raspberry Pi อาจมองว่ามันดูคล้าย Tablet หรือ Netbook ที่ไม่มีจอ ไม่มีแบตเตอรี่ ไม่มีคีย์บอร์ดหรือจอสัมผัส ก็ได้ ถ้าอยากได้ต้องหามาต่อเอง และถ้าต่อ Raspberry Pi กับ Monitor และ Keyboard ก็สามารถใช้มันได้พอๆ กับ PC เหมือนกัน นอกจากนี้ยังสามารถต่ออุปกรณ์อื่นๆ ได้เหมือนกัน และยังมี GPIO ที่รับส่งข้อมูลได้เหมือนกับพวก Microcontroller จึงอาจไปประยุกต์ใช้ในการควบคุมอย่างอื่นได้

Raspbery Pi Model B Specification
  • System-on-a-chip (SoC) : 
    Broadcom BCM2835 (CPU + GPU. SDRAM is a separate chip stacked on top)
  • CPU : 700 MHz ARM11 ARM1176JZF-S core 
  • GPU : Broadcom VideoCore IV,OpenGL ES 2.0,OpenVG 1080p30 H.264 high-profile encode/decode 
  • Memory (SDRAM)iB : 256 MiB
  • USB 2.0 ports : 2 (via integrated USB hub) 
  • Video outputs : Composite video | Composite RCA, HDMI
  • Audio outputs : TRS connector | 3.5 mm jack, HDMI 
  • Audio inputs : none, but a USB mic or sound-card could be added 
  • Onboard Storage : Secure Digital|SD / MMC / SDIO card slot 
  • Onboard Network : 10/100 wired Ethernet RJ45 
  • Low-level peripherals : 26 General Purpose Input/Output (GPIO) pins, Serial Peripheral Interface Bus (SPI), I²C, I²S, Universal asynchronous receiver/transmitter (UART) 
  • Real-time clock : None
  • Power ratings : 700 mA, (3.5 W) 
  • Power source : 5 V (DC) via Micro USB type B or GPIO header 
  • Size :  85.0 x 56.0 mm x 17mm 
  • Weight : 40g  
Raspbery Pi Model B+ Specification
  • System-on-a-chip (SoC) : 
    Broadcom BCM2835 (CPU + GPU. SDRAM is a separate chip stacked on top)
  • CPU : 700 MHz ARM11 ARM1176JZF-S core 
  • GPU : Broadcom VideoCore IV,OpenGL ES 2.0,OpenVG 1080p30 H.264 high-profile encode/decode 
  • Memory (SDRAM)iB : 512 MiB 
  • USB 2.0 ports : 4 (via intergrated USB hub) 
  • Video outputs : Composite video requires 4 Pole Adapter 
  • Audio outputs : TRS connector | 3.5 mm jack, HDMI 
  • Audio inputs : none, but a USB mic or sound-card could be added 
  • Onboard Storage : Micro Secure Digital / MicroSD slot 
  • Onboard Network : 10/100 wired Ethernet RJ45 
  • Low-level peripherals : 40 General Purpose Input/Output (GPIO) pins, Serial Peripheral Interface Bus (SPI), I²C, I²S, I2C IDC Pins, Universal asynchronous receiver/transmitter (UART) 
  • Real-time clock : None
  • Power ratings : ~650 mA, (3.0 W)
  • Power source : 5 V (DC) via Micro USB type B or GPIO header 
  • Size :  85.0 x 56.0 mm x 17mm
  • Weight : 40g


No comments:

Post a Comment